Article 5U.K.Conditions of intervention of the hearing officer – Timing – Information

1.The hearing officer shall act on request by interested parties, the member of the Commission responsible for trade policy, the Director-General, the Director responsible of a trade proceeding or his delegate, or a Director of other services consulted on a trade proceeding.

2.The hearing officer may intervene at any moment of a trade proceeding with due regard to the time constraints of such a proceeding.

3.The hearing officer shall be bound by the deadlines applied in trade proceedings in accordance with the basic Regulations.

4.Any final legal act or proposal of the Commission shall be accompanied by a note from the hearing officer stating whether he intervened in the proceeding concerned and what was the nature of his intervention.
